Reserch On Indoor Location Method Based On WiFi Locatioon Fingerprint

At present,with the growing popularity of mobile Internet and terminals in the contemporary society,the demand for location-based services(Location-Based Service,LBS)extends from the outside to the interior.The indoor positioning method based on WLAN technology has become the research hotspot in the field of indoor positioning technology because of its high positioning accuracy and suitable for commercial promotion.However,the traditional research workload is large and tedious,so it is not the best way to do the research on the multi scene data.In addition,the positioning accuracy of the current indoor positioning algorithm can not meet the needs of the actual positioning,therefore,the problem of positioning accuracy is not high enough to be solved.Therefore,in view of the above mentioned problems in the research of indoor positioning technology,an indoor simulation model based on ray tracking technology was presented.By using the ray tracing method in the simulation tool,the generation and acquisition of the signal fingerprint,and then the location fingerprint database is established by simulation;And the thesis improved indoor positioning algorithm based on improved nearest neighbor,the improved idea is to select the distance threshold to filter the traditional nearest neighbor set,so as to effectively improve the positioning accuracy.The main contents are as follows:1.Comparative of the advantages and disadvantages of the indoor positioning system,the research emphasis of WLAN indoor positioning technology is determined,and the positioning process,principle and common algorithms are introduced and analyzed,the positioning algorithm and the performance evaluation index of the system are summarized in the end.2.Thesis on how to use the ray tracing technique to simulate data was studied,and through MATLAB simulation software to achieve the generation of different mesh density database,finally,the reliability of the simulation based on ray tracing is verified by the nearest neighbor algorithm.3.In this thesis,the performance of the nearest neighbor algorithm is analyzed,and the improved nearest neighbor algorithm is proposed,and the steps of the positioning principle and process were introduced,finally,the performance of the improved algorithm is verified by the experiment of the nearest neighbor algorithm,the K nearest neighbor algorithm and the improved algorithm.Through the comprehensive analysis of the experimental results,it is shown that the feasibility of using ray tracing technique to simulate the signal.The improved algorithm proposed in this thesis can effectively improve the accuracy and stability of positioning.
